Domain Tab Grouper is a lightweight Chrome extension that helps users organize open tabs in the current window by website domain. It is designed for people who keep many tabs open at once and want a cleaner, more structured browsing session without manually creating tab groups one by one. When opened, the extension scans the current window and shows a simple overview of how many tabs belong to each domain. Users can then group tabs automatically by domain, review the detected domains before organizing them, and optionally skip single-tab domains if they only want to group websites with multiple open pages. The extension can also remove all tab groups in the current window when the user wants to reset the layout. Domain Tab Grouper focuses on a clear popup experience and uses only the minimum permissions needed to read tab information and manage tab groups in the active window. It does not provide remote services, user accounts, advertising, background tracking, or unnecessary data collection. Its purpose is to make tab organization faster, simpler, and more practical for everyday browsing.
